6 Standard Features
The DF Series analyzers use a patented, non-depleting, coulometric sensor to
detect oxygen in gas sample streams.
The DF analyzer is generally tolerant of contaminants, as well as pressure and
temperature fluctuations. However, the sample gas must be relatively clean,
dry, and free of hostile components.
Your analyzer has been custom built to order and calibrated to operate across a
specific range of oxygen concentrations using calibration gases traceable to
NIST.
6.1 Stable Calibration
The analyzer will remain calibrated as long as the sensor and its electrolyte are
properly maintained. Refer to the Maintenance and Calibration Checks section
on page 47 for additional information.
6.2 Electrolyte Condition Indicator
The indicator marked Electrolyte will light if the electrolyte level falls too low
or, in some cases, becomes contaminated. If the electrolyte is low, simply add
Hummingbird Brand Replenishment Solution to the sensor.
Do not add more electrolyte after the initial bottle is installed!
